			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>In my earlier post I included a passage from The Screwtape Letters, written by, C.S. Lewis one of the most well-known Christian writers and theologians of the twentieth century. </p>
<p>The passage was from his chapter entitled <em>Anxiety</em>.<em> </em></p>
<p>This book is a form of satire. It is written from the viewpoint of Screwtape who is one of the ranking demons in the army of Satan to a demon underling named Wormwood.</p>
<p> Screwtape in his letters advises Wormwood on how to make life for humans on earth meaningless and hopeless.</p>
<p>To do this Screwtapes perverts what God says in the Bible about how humans can lead a life of hope and meaning by following His instructions in the Bible. </p>
<p>I once again post this passage from C.S. Lewis’s book. The passage is in italics while in parenthesis I share my thoughts about what I believe C.S. Lewis is saying about human anxiety and how it prevents us from seeing the will of God for our life.</p>
<p> <em>Anxiety, The Screwtape Letters, C.S. Lewis:</em><em> </em></p>
<p><em>There is nothing like suspense and anxiety for barricading a human’s mind against the Enemy.</em><em> </em></p>
<p><em>(</em>Remember, this is one of the demons speaking to a demon underling…so their enemy is God)<em> </em></p>
<p><em>He wants men to be concerned with what they do; our business is to keep them thinking about what will happen to them.</em><em> </em></p>
<p><em> </em>(According to the Screwtape, God wants us to think about what we do with our lives and not be worried about our lives) </p>
<p> <em>Your patient will, of course have picked up the notion that he must submit with patience to the Enemy’s will. </em><em> </em></p>
<p><em>(</em>The patient is any human being the underling is concentrating on. Screwtape is giving advice to  Wormwood on how to make life hopeless and meaningless for humans) </p>
<p><em>What the Enemy means by <strong>this</strong> is primarily that he should accept with patience the tribulation which has actually been dealt out to him—the present anxiety and suspense.</em>  </p>
<p>(Screwtape’s understanding is that God calls humans to accept God’s will for our lives even if we presently are going through difficult times with no clear-cut human resolution) </p>
<p><em>It is about <strong>this </strong>that he is to say, “Thy will be done,” and for the daily task of bearing this that the daily bread will be provided.</em></p>
<p> (Screwtape tells Wormwood that humans will accept God’s will submit to it and then expect provision for the day because God rewards those who accept His will in their lives)</p>
<p><em> </em><em>It is your business to see that the patient never thinks of the present fear as his appointed cross, but only of the things he is afraid of. </em><em> </em></p>
<p>(Screwtape is already concluding that, humans at first afraid will, if they are in alignment with the idea of God’s will for their lives, believe their present-day difficulty is somehow preordained as God preordained His Son Jesus to go to the cross)</p>
<p><em>Let him regard them as his crosses: let him forget that, since they are incompatible, they cannot all happen to him, and let him try to practice fortitude and patience to learn them in advance.</em>  </p>
<p>(Here Screwtape is saying to allow humans to accept their difficulties as allowed by God. This conditions humans to expect the worst and wait for difficulties to arise even before they occur. This spurs anxious living; life full of anxiety waiting for the next cross God places on us. </p>
<p><em>For real resignation, at the same moment, to a dozen different and hypothetical fates, is almost impossible, and the Enemy does not greatly assist those who are trying to attain it:</em> <em>resignation to present and actual suffering, even where that suffering consists of fear, is far easier, and is usually helped by this direct action.</em> </p>
<p>(It is according to Screwtape impossible for humans to resign ourselves to God’s will when we are busy worrying about the “what if’s” in our lives; the fears we build when we assume the worst. Screwtape goes on to say that God does not help those who are in that position of constant worry and fret of what might happen to them. This is not true because God by His grace comes to our rescue in His timing; but when we are worried about a dozen or more hypothetical fates we take our eyes off God and cannot hear his voice or sense His will for our lives. Screwtape concludes by explaining to Wormwood that resignation to God’s will  occurs only when humans focus only on the real suffering that is happening today even if that involves fear. Only then can humans in calmness and faith rest in God’s will. Anxiety therefore is what our enemy, the Screwtapes and the Wormwoods, use to keep us from seeing God’s will for our lives.) </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><strong><a title="c.s. lewis on inner peace" href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/C._S._Lewis" target="_blank">Clive Staples Lewis</a></strong> (29 November 1898 – 22 November 1963), commonly referred to as <strong>C. S. Lewis</strong> and known to his friends and family as <strong>Jack</strong>, was an Irish-born British<sup> </sup>novelist, academic, medievalist, literary critic, essayist, lay theologian and Christian apologist. </p>
<p>He is also known for his fiction, especially <em>The Screwtape Letters</em>, <em>The Chronicles of Narnia</em> and <em>The Space Trilogy</em>. </p>
<p>C.S. Lewis was baptised in the Church of Ireland but fell away from religion and became an atheist. With reasoned arguments his academic friends including J.R.R. Tolkien convinced him the Bible and Christianity stood the test of scrutiny and he converted to Christianity. </p>
<p>He is now considered one of the most convincing and well-known Christian theologians and apologists which refers to the study of apologetics the greek word meaning reasoned argument backed by evidence. </p>
<p>In his book <em>The Screwtape Letters</em>, Lewis uses a reverse type of playbook. Screwtape is one of the leading demons under the head of all demons Satan. </p>
<p>Screwtape gives advice to Wormwood a demon underling in how to foul up humankind. </p>
<p>The book is how demons connive with each other to make life for humans meaningless, and hopeless. </p>
<p>Here is how Screwtape recommends Wormwood deal with the issue of human anxiety:</p>
<p><em> There is nothing like suspense and anxiety for barricading a human’s mind against the Enemy. He wants men to be concerned with what they do; our business is to keep them thinking about what will happen to them.</em></p>
<p> <em>Your patient will, of course have picked up the notion that he must submit with patience to the Enemy’s will. What the Enemy means by <strong>this</strong> is primarily that he should accept with patience the tribulation which has actually been dealt out to him—the present anxiety and suspense.</em> </p>
<p><em>It is about <strong>this </strong>that he is to say, “Thy will be done,” and for the daily task of bearing this that the daily bread will be provided. It is your business to see that the patient never thinks of the present fear as his appointed cross, but only of the things he is afraid of.</em></p>
<p><em> Let him regard them as his crosses: let him forget that, since they are incompatible, they cannot all happen to him, and let him try to practice fortitude and patience to learn them in advance.</em> </p>
<p><em>For real resignation, at the same moment, to a dozen different and hypothetical fates, is almost impossible, and the Enemy does not greatly assist those who are trying to attain it: resignation to present and actual suffering, even where that suffering consists of fear, is far easier, and is usually helped by this direct action.</em> </p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I first heard of the Peace Pilgrim during my third year in college. Our philosophy professor invited her to speak to us and share her pursuit for peace.</p>
<p>The Peace Pilgrim, an elderly yet vibrant woman, logged over 25 thousand miles in 30 years walking across and up and down the United States promoting her idea of peace to anyone and everyone who listened.</p>
<p>She possessed nothing except the shoes on her feet and the clothes on her back, including her white-lettered-embossed deep blue sweatshirt declaring “25,000 Miles for Peace.”</p>
<p>She had no income; she only ate when offered a meal; she slept under the stars unless offered a roof over her; but impoverished she was not. The Peace Pilgrim was healthy, well-fed, physically and mentally fit. And most of all, she was at peace. </p>
<p>The Peace Pilgrim described to our professor and his class of 13 students, her mission of peace; she shared stories of her travels; defined her life’s philosophy; but most of her presentation centered on why she believed the world lacked peace.</p>
<p>The Peace Pilgrim proclaimed the world lacked peace simply because people of the world lacked maturity.</p>
<p>She explained immaturity breeds personal discontentment leading to public disruption and disturbance causing violence, fights and even war and destruction.</p>
<p>And like insecure and bullying children in a sand box, immature people rob from others; immature government officials engage in corruption; immature countries take land and resources from other countries.</p>
<p>She said immature people fill our towns, cities, countries, and continents representing a world struggling against peace.</p>
<p>I cannot give a dissertation on the Peace Pilgrim’s philosophy of peace. I did not even take notes when she addressed our class. But her concept of world peace and how it could be achieved remains with me. </p>
<p>I confess I believe the achievement of world peace is more complex than moving from immaturity to maturity. However, individuals taking responsibility for their own maturation, is a crucial step toward a more peaceful world.</p>
<p>And I treasure my meeting that courageous woman who believed with all her heart we people have to grow up before we destroy each other.</p>
<p>I was sad recently to hear  that the Peace Pilgrim died on her way to promote her idea of world peace; she was killed in an automobile accident in Indiana, while she was being driven to a speaking engagement.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>I live in the car chase capital of the world, Los Angeles. Police pursuits broadcast live on TV is the norm.</p>
<p>I watched a pursuit last month that was so reckless that police, for the sake of public safety chose to chase their suspect, who had already collided with one car, by helicopter rather than by car.</p>
<p>Police hoped he would slow down if he did not see cops in his rear view mirror. Nonetheless, he continued his frenzied escape, driving as if death was on his bumper. Even for LA standards, this was a dangerous situation.</p>
<p>I confess. I wanted to see a spectacular ending. Then my conscience spoke to me. Or should I say, the Holy Spirit convicted me.</p>
<p>I realized that, as a Christian, I had an obligation to pray for a quick and safe end to this madness. I prayed, &#8220;Lord, cause this pursuit to end safely. Cause the suspect to crash and then be taken into custody by the police. Let no one be injured in the process. In the name of Jesus, Amen.&#8221;</p>
<p>For the next ten minutes the suspect, with impunity, continued burning up the highway.</p>
<p>Finally, he attempted to squeeze between two cars stopped at an intersection, but realizing his car would not fit, he slammed his brakes.</p>
<p>He collided and lodged his car between the parked cars. He climbed out of his disabled vehicle and bolted up the street.</p>
<p>He jumped a fence, trying to escape, only to find police waiting for him. He surrendered without further incident.</p>
<p>I was surprised that an unusually dangerous pursuit ended peacefully. Then I remembered my prayer.</p>
<p>The suspect crashed. The newscaster reported the people in the cars he hit were not injured because the suspect tried to stop before the collision. He was apprehended without anyone being injured.</p>
<p>Had my prayer been answered, or was this a coincidence?        </p>
<p>In the Bible we read in Proverbs 15:29,  it states that God hears the prayer of the righteous.</p>
<p>The righteousness of Christ is imputed to His followers.</p>
<p>Romans 5:9 states that believers are justified by Christ&#8217;s blood.</p>
<p>The Greek word for &#8220;justified&#8221; is <em>dikaioo</em> which means &#8220;To declare righteous or just.&#8221;</p>
<p>Therefore, when we pray in the name of Jesus, God hears our prayers.</p>
<p>However, &#8220;in the name of Jesus&#8221; is not a code phrase that automatically gives us favor with God and an instant answer to our request.</p>
<p>When we pray in the name of Jesus, we are declaring that Jesus backs our request.</p>
<p>We have the privilege to approach God with our requests. But we are called to pray responsibly.</p>
<p>It is written in James 4:3 that prayer delivered with wrong motives will not be granted.</p>
<p>Praying for a lottery jackpot is not responsible prayer.</p>
<p>Instead pray for <a title="God's Guide to inner peace" href="http://www2.xlibris.com/bookstore/bookdisplay.aspx?bookid=59097" target="_blank">peace</a> to overcome violence, good to vanquish evil, law and order to contain lawlessness.</p>
<p>I prayed selflessly, and discovered the power of righteous prayer&#8230;and so did that guy who jumped over the fence.</p>
